US stocks are down around 1% and US Treasury yields are up 3-5 basis points on concerns big central bank speeches tonight could be hawkish. US second tier data was stronger than flash PMIs indicated.
In our bonus deep-dive interview, ANZ’s Chief Economist for Greater China Raymond Yeung explains the downturn in China’s property market and the wider macro-economic implications.
